The Laureau estate, located in the heart of the Savennières appellation, is renowned for its exceptional dry white wines. Cultivated on 8.8 hectares by Damien Laureau, the vineyard is committed to organic farming practices that respect the terroir. This wine is produced from soils that blend sand and silt.

Aged on the lees in 400-liter barrels for 12 months, followed by 12 months in stainless steel tanks. No fining, no filtration

Our Review of the Cuvée

This white wine captivates with its refined aromas of white-fleshed fruits such as pear and quince. A delicate bouquet of jasmine and vine blossom enriches this profile. On the palate, the freshness of the fruit harmonizes with a subtle minerality, promising a dynamic and elegant tasting experience.
It is the perfect pairing for a delicate fish dish such as pikeperch or scallops. Serve between 10 and 12°C after decanting to fully appreciate its potential.

In Savennières, Laureau approaches Chenin with a broad yet refined interpretation. The white wines acquire a silky texture, underpinned by a mineral tension characteristic of schist. Long aging periods, often on lees, contribute volume without obscuring aromatic precision. These are profound yet disciplined wines, reflecting the strict identity of the terroir.
